11. To the rational animal the same act is<br />

according to<br />

nature and according to reason.<br />

12. Be thou erect, or be made erect (in, 5).<br />

13. Just as it is with the members in those bodies which<br />

are united in one, so it is with rational beings which exist<br />

separate, for they have been constituted for one co<br />

operation. And the perception <strong>of</strong> this will be more<br />

apparent to thee, if thou <strong>of</strong>ten sayest to thyself that I<br />

am a member [/-teXo?] <strong>of</strong> the system <strong>of</strong> rational beings.<br />

But if [using the letter r] thou sayest that thou art a part<br />

[icepos],<br />

thou dost not yet love men from thy heart ;<br />

beneficence does not yet delight thee for its own sake ;<br />

l<br />

thou still doest it barely as a thing <strong>of</strong> propriety,<br />

yet as doing good to thyself.<br />

14. Let there fall externally what will on the parts<br />

which can feel the effects <strong>of</strong> this fall. For those parts<br />

which have felt will complain, if they choose. But I,<br />

unless I think that what has happened is an evil, am not<br />

injured.<br />

And it is in my power<br />

not to think so.<br />

15. Whatever any one does or says, I must be good,<br />

just as if the gold, or the emerald, or the purple were<br />

always saying this, Whatever any one does or says, I<br />

must be emerald and keep my colour.<br />
